Contact UsConnect with Pinch Aesthetics TodayInside Amichi Salon and Spa3637 National RoadTriadelphia, WV 26059pinchaestheticsac@outlook.comEmail Us(304) 215-8694Make an AppointmentHave a Question?Drop a Line Δ